There actually is a difference between Naoto in the original and Naoto in the localized version but it isn't a matter of translation, it's a matter of perception. In Japan, a detective that's a young boy is a huge trope. Kogoro Akechi, the Japanese equivalent to Sherlock Holmes, had a bunch of spinoff novels by the same author called the Boys' Detective Club, a series of novels about Akechi's young assistant/protege having to solve crimes with the help of his friends. Those novels were actually somewhat more popular than the main Akechi ones, being Young Adult mysteries at a time when those didn't really exist in Japan. This trope, of a young boy detective, was further codified by Detective Conan, an incredibly long running anime that's been going nonstop since the late 90s, about the adventures of a detective that gets trapped in the body of his school-age self. In contrast, when Americans think of a young detective, they probably think of Nancy Drew. Combine that with the fact that female VAs playing high school boys is pretty common in Japan but not really in America, and the fact that Naoto's japanese VA is pretty famous for playing teenage boys in anime (Hitsugaya in Bleach, Edward in Fullmetal Alchemist) and there's pretty obviously a cultural thing at play, where it becomes much easier to buy Naoto at facevalue as a young male detective, unlike the US where I don't think I've ever seen anyone think she was a guy when she was introduced. But there's no difference in like, how any of that is written or portrayed. Naoto pretty obviously identifies as a girl. If anything, the Japanese version makes that 'she really is a girl' stuff in her S. Link with you having her put on the girl's uniform more blatant and heavyhanded.
